Overview: Chevron is seeking a highly experienced Digital Forensics Developer with deep expertise in both digital forensic investigations and software development to design, build, and maintain tools and automation that support forensic investigations and insider threat operations. This role is ideal for someone who combines hands-on forensic examiner experience with strong development skills , and can translate investigative needs into scalable, reliable technical solutions. You will work closely with investigators, analysts, and engineers to enhance enterprise forensic capabilities. This position focuses on enabling investigations through technology —not conducting investigations directly.
